Lyricsgaps: Complete the lyrics
With this site you can practice foreign languages by supplementing song lyrics.
These languages are available: Dutch, English, French, German, Spanish, Italian, Portuguese, Greek, Russian, Japanese, Romanian, Danish, Korean and Chinese.
